Abstract
In this paper, we propose a cosh-based smoothing function for P0P0 nonlinear complementarity problems. We investigate the boundedness of the iteration sequence generated by smoothing methods under the P0P0 assumption. Based on the new smoothing function, we design a nonmonotone Newton algorithm for solving the NCP problem and obtain the global convergence of the proposed algorithm. The numerical tests show our method works quite well.
